User Rights 

You have specific rights regarding your personal data. Park Lop LLC is committed to upholding these rights for all users. You have the following rights:

  • Right of Access: You have the right to request confirmation of whether we are processing your personal data, and if so, to access that data. Upon request, we will provide you with a copy of your personal data undergoing processing, free of charge (unless your requests are manifestly unfounded or excessive).
  • Right to Rectification: You have the right to ask us to correct or update any inaccurate or incomplete personal data we hold about you. We will promptly make the necessary corrections upon your request.
  • Right to Erasure: You have the right to request the deletion of your personal data in certain circumstances (commonly known as the “right to be forgotten”). For example, you can request erasure if the data is no longer needed for the purposes for which it was collected, if you withdraw consent and no other legal basis for processing exists, or if your data was processed unlawfully. Please note that we may need to retain certain information if required by law or for legitimate business purposes.
  • Right to Restrict Processing:You can ask us to restrict or pause the processing of your personal data under specific conditions — for instance, while we verify the accuracy of your data after you have contested it, or if you object to our processing and we are determining whether our grounds override yours. When processing is restricted, your data will only be stored by us and not otherwise processed until the restriction is lifted.
  • Right to Object: You have the right to object to our processing of your personal data when such processing is based on our legitimate interests or is done for direct marketing purposes. If you object to processing for direct marketing, we will stop processing your data for those marketing purposes immediately. If you object on other grounds (e.g., processing based on legitimate interest), we will stop the processing unless we have compelling legitimate grounds to continue or if it is needed for legal claims.
  • Right to Data Portability: You have the right to receive your personal data that you have provided to us, in a structured, commonly used, and machine-readable format, and the right to transmit that data to another controller where technically feasible. This right applies when our processing is based on your consent or on a contract with you, and the processing is carried out by automated means.
  • Right to Withdraw Consent: Where we rely on your consent to process personal data, you have the right to withdraw that consent at any time. Withdrawing consent will not affect the lawfulness of any processing we conducted prior to your withdrawal. If you withdraw consent, we will stop processing the data you had previously consented to, unless we have another legal basis to continue processing (such as a legal obligation or a compelling legitimate interest).

Cookies & Tracking 

Like many websites, Park Lop LLC uses cookies and similar tracking technologies to provide and improve our services. Cookies are small text files placed on your device (computer, tablet, or smartphone) when you visit our website. We use cookies for several reasons:

  • Essential Cookies: These cookies are necessary for the website to function properly. They enable core features such as user login, account navigation, and security. Without these cookies, certain services you request (like staying logged in) cannot be provided.
  • Analytics Cookies: We use analytics or performance cookies (for example, through a third-party analytics service) to collect information about how visitors use our website. This data is aggregated and anonymized, and it helps us understand traffic patterns, popular pages, and user behavior. By analyzing this information, we can improve our website’s functionality and performance.
  • Preference Cookies: These cookies remember your preferences and settings (such as language or region selection) to provide a more personalized experience.
  • Marketing Cookies: If we run advertising or promotional campaigns, marketing cookies may be used to track the effectiveness of those campaigns or to deliver relevant advertisements to you. We will only use marketing cookies if you have given consent, as required by law.

When you first visit our site, we will inform you about our use of cookies (for example, via a cookie banner or notice). By continuing to use our site after being notified of cookies, you consent to our use of cookies as described in this Privacy Policy. You can manage or disable cookies at any time through your browser settings. Please note that disabling certain cookies (especially essential cookies) may affect the functionality of our website.
